The key difference between a High-Level Design and a LLD lies in their level of detail . The HLD provides a bird's-eye view, outlining the primary components, their interactions, and the overall system strategy . It focuses on "what" needs to be accomplished – defining the architecture without delving into the specific implementation details. Conversely, an LLD drills down, specifying “how” each component will be built , including data structures, algorithms, modules, and interfaces; it’s essentially a detailed roadmap for developers, translating the HLD’s vision into actionable steps – a tangible plan ready for coding.

The Key Distinctions Between Top-Level and Granular Planning

While both high-level and low-level design contribute to software development, they operate at significantly different levels of abstraction. Top-Level design focuses on the overall framework of a system, outlining major modules and their interactions; it's akin to creating a sketch for the entire project, without delving into specific implementation read more details. Conversely, Detailed design zooms in on how these individual parts will be implemented – involving choices of data structures, algorithms, and coding specifics; this stage essentially translates the high-level vision into concrete, executable code and is more concerned with performance and precise functionality. Think of it like comparing a city plan (high-level) to the engineering plans for a single building within that city (low-level).
